Meaning
Borrowed from English, 앨범 in K-Pop refers not just to the music but to an elaborate physical package typically containing a CD, a thick photobook, random photocards, and collectible inserts. Buying, unboxing, and collecting physical 앨범 is a beloved fan ritual and a major driver of record-breaking sales figures.
K-Pop & K-Drama Context
BTS’s ‘Map of the Soul: 7’ broke multiple Korean and global sales records in its first week, with fans purchasing several copies to collect all photocards across four different versions. BLACKPINK’s ‘The Album’ was their long-awaited debut full-length record, with BLINK unboxing videos flooding YouTube on release day. aespa’s mini-albums like ‘Savage’ and ‘MY WORLD’ ship in multiple versions each with member-specific photocards, turning album collecting into a strategic hobby.
Example Sentences
새 앨범 언제 나와요?
Sae aelbeom eonje nawayo?
When does the new album come out? (the most-asked question during comeback announcement season — anticipation is half the experience)
이 앨범에 제가 원하는 포토카드 나왔어요!
I aelbeome jega wonhaneun potokaadeu nawasseoyo!
I got the photocard I wanted from this album! (the pure joy of a lucky unbox — the reason many fans buy multiple copies)
앨범 언박싱 영상 같이 봐요.
Aelbeom eonbaksing yeongsang gachi bwayo.
Let’s watch the album unboxing video together. (unboxing content is its own major genre — fans live vicariously through every reveal)
⚠️ Don’t use album when…

1) In K-Pop, saying you ‘have the album’ almost always implies owning the physical package — digital-only listeners say they ‘stream’ the album, not that they ‘have’ it; the physical object carries distinct cultural weight. 2) Don’t treat 미니앨범 (mini-album, typically 5–7 tracks) and 정규앨범 (full-length album) as the same thing — most K-Pop comebacks release mini-albums, and a full-length album release is a comparatively rare and significant event.

💡 Did You Know? K-Pop labels routinely release an album in four to six physical versions with different cover art and unique photocards per version, deliberately engineering collector behavior — a strategy that routinely produces million-seller first-week numbers.
